Rawalpindi: The 53rd martyrdom anniversary of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ed, Nishan-e-Haider, is being observed today.
According to ISPR, the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ff Committee, the Service Chiefs, and the Armed Forces of Pakistan have paid tribute to the enduring legacy of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ed who was a paragon of extraordinary courage and unwavering patriotism.
During the 1971 war at the Wagah border, his fearless assault on enemy positions, despite insurmountable odds, stands as a profound testament to his exceptional bravery and steadfast devotion to the nation.
The valour and self-sacrifice displayed by Lance Naik Muhammad Mehfooz Shaheed epitomises the indomitable spirit of the Pakistan Armed Forces.
